Disassembly And Assembly: Turbocharger: Assembly

WARNING: This page is about a different car, the 2009 Ford Pickup, 2009 Ford F550 Super Duty, 2009 Ford F450 Super Duty, and 2009 Ford Cab & Chassis. However, it is still accessible from the selected car via links, so may be relevant.

All turbochargers 

    NOTE: Install a new O-ring seal on the turbocharger oil supply standoffs.
  1. If necessary, install the turbocharger oil supply standoffs.
    • Tighten to 47 Nm (35 lb-ft).
  2. Fig 1: Locating Turbocharger Oil Supply Standoffs
    GF0049008Courtesy of FORD MOTOR CO.
  3. Using the special tools, install the low-pressure turbocharger tube seal in the turbocharger.
  4. Fig 2: Installing Low-Pressure Turbocharger Tube Seal In Turbocharger Using Special Tools (205-153, 303-1264)
    GF0049009Courtesy of FORD MOTOR CO.
  5. Install a new low-pressure to high-pressure turbocharger seal and gasket.
  6. Fig 3: Locating Low-Pressure To High-Pressure Turbocharger Seal & Gasket
    GF0049006Courtesy of FORD MOTOR CO.
    CAUTION: The washers must be installed with the convex and concave surfaces facing towards each other. Failure to install the washers correctly may result in damage to the tool.
    NOTE: Prior to installing the special tool, assemble the turbochargers by hand. Verify that the turbocharger assembly goes back together evenly.
  7. Install the special tool and loosely install the nuts.
  8. Fig 4: Identifying Special Tool (303-1269)
    GF0049010Courtesy of FORD MOTOR CO.
    CAUTION: Do not over-tighten the nuts or damage to the special tool may occur.
    NOTE: A block of wood may be used to level the turbocharger during assembly of the turbochargers.
    NOTE: The turbochargers do not go flush together. Remove the tool when the gap equals the measurement taken during the disassembly.
  9. Using the special tool, assemble the turbocharger assembly.
    • Tighten to 17 Nm (150 lb-in).
  10. Fig 5: Assembling Turbocharger Assembly Using Special Tool (303-1269)
    GF0049011Courtesy of FORD MOTOR CO.
    CAUTION: Failure to use the turbocharger lifting bracket during removal, handling or installation of the turbocharger could result in a low-pressure to high-pressure turbocharger seal failure.
  11. Install the special tool and bolts.
    • Tighten to 20 Nm (177 lb-in).
  12. Fig 6: Identifying Special Tool (303-1266) & Bolts
    GF0049012Courtesy of FORD MOTOR CO.
  13. Position the turbocharger actuator insulator.
  14. Fig 7: Locating Turbocharger Actuator Insulator
    GF0049004Courtesy of FORD MOTOR CO.
  15. Install the turbocharger actuator and bolts.
    • Tighten to 19 Nm (168 lb-in).
  16. Fig 8: Locating Turbocharger Actuator Bolts
    GF0049003Courtesy of FORD MOTOR CO.

    Turbocharger with slip-fit linkage 

  17. Position the turbocharger actuator linkage and install the nut.
    • Tighten to 8 Nm (71 lb-in).
  18. Fig 9: Locating Turbocharger Actuator Linkage Nut
    GF0049002Courtesy of FORD MOTOR CO.

    Turbocharger with press-fit linkage 

  19. Using a C-clamp and a socket, install the turbocharger actuator linkage.
  20. Fig 10: Installing Turbocharger Actuator Rod Using A C-Clamp & A Socket
    GF0049013Courtesy of FORD MOTOR CO.
  21. Install the clip for the turbocharger actuator linkage.
  22. Fig 11: Locating Clip From Turbocharger Actuator Linkage
    GF0049000Courtesy of FORD MOTOR CO.

    All turbochargers 

    NOTE: Lubricate the seal with clean engine oil prior to assembly.
  23. Install the turbocharger tube.
  24. Fig 12: Locating Turbocharger Tube
    GF0048999Courtesy of FORD MOTOR CO.
    NOTE: Large installer shown, small installer similar.
  25. Position the crossover tube in a soft-jawed vise. Using the special tool, install a new seal in each end of the turbocharger crossover tube.
  26. Fig 13: Identifying New Seal In Turbocharger Crossover Tube
    GF0048980Courtesy of FORD MOTOR CO.
  27. Install the turbocharger crossover tube.
  28. Fig 14: Locating Turbocharger Crossover Tube
    GF0048998Courtesy of FORD MOTOR CO.
